Eye scan may warn of Spinal-Tap headaches after birth

NCT ID NCT07497945

Summary

This study aims to see if a simple, non-invasive eye ultrasound can predict which women will get a severe headache after spinal anesthesia for a cesarean section. Researchers will measure the width of the optic nerve sheath in 220 women before and after their C-section. The goal is to find a way to spot patients at risk early so they can get better care and relief.
